Progressive Agriculture Safety Day Recognized as the largest rural safety and health education program for children in North America, Progressive Agriculture Safety Day (PAF Safety Day) provides age-appropriate, hands-on educational lessons primarily designed for children ages 4 to 13 years old. In the Safe Work Australia industry snapshot vehicle incidents were accountable for the largest proportion of fatalities, 25% within the agriculture industry, followed by the rollover of non-road vehicles at 16%. The National Education Center for Agricultural Safety (NECAS) is dedicated to preventing illnesses, injuries, and deaths among farmers and ranchers, agricultural and horticultural workers, their families, and their employees.
